Hospice RN Supervisor Location: US-TX-Pearland Email this job to a friend
Report this Job
New Age Hospice is currently looking for a RN Supervisor in the Pearland, TC and surrounding areas! If you are tired of the hectic schedule and looking for a Supervisor Role but not wanting to lose the patient care, then this is the right position for you! This position will include the following: - A salary pay scale
- Both in-office and direct patient care in their homes
- Managing other RNs and LPNs with patients in the surrounding counties
Qualifications - Minimum 3 year of experience in professional nursing role.
- Minimum 1 year (2 years for ACHC Accreditation) of Hospice or Home Health experience as a RN obtained within the last 36 months, experience in Hospice preferred.
- Management experience preferred.
- Must possess valid RN license in good standing in the State of Texas and/or in accordance with the Board of Nurse Examiners rules for Nurse Licensure Compact (NLC)
- Must possess reliable transportation with a valid drivers license in good standing and current auto insurance.
- Must be successful in managing appointments with all of your clients.
- Must complete all charting on paper, not electronically.
- Ability to deal effectively and courteously with clients, families, co-workers, and physicians, and exhibit an empathetic attitude toward the sick and elderly.
- Ability to communicate effectively verbally and in writing.
